Transaction 91e70153acc6ffc8cb4341ce1768a01af28b05eeeaaed6ed108e6cccc5b75870
1 Input
1 Output
-
91e70153acc6ffc8cb4341ce1768a01af28b05eeeaaed6ed108e6cccc5b75870:0
- value
- 373841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ed2d724b08b7de487125326ded1e321a9fd68b5 OP_EQUAL
- address
- 3EiCTEPpJKx6mRjDPiQhZT42hnZ8FgbYA9